Understanding the WRC-1992 Diagram Calculator: A Guide to Weld Metal Composition Control

In the field of welding engineering and materials science, controlling the microstructure of the weld metal is critical to ensuring mechanical integrity. One of the most widely used tools for predicting the microstructure of austenitic stainless steel welds is the WRC-1992 Diagram.

A WRC-1992 Diagram Calculator is a digital or computational tool designed to plot weld chemistry on this diagram, providing instant insight into the ferrite content and susceptibility to solidification cracking.
